Ingredients

    1 cup Flour - Gold medal all purpose flour
    1 cup Applesauce, unsweetened
    .25 cup Maple Syrup
    4 large Egg, fresh, whole, raw
    1.25 cup Cocoa, dry powder, unsweetened
    4 oz Almond Breeze Almond Milk, Unsweetened Vanilla
    1 tbsp Light Corn Syrup
    15 tbsp Hershey's Special Dark Chocolate Chips
    1 tsp cinnamon
    2 tsp vanilla
    .5 tsp baking powder
    .75 cup vegan chocolate chips

Tips

If too moist at end, pop back in.
Use flax egg to make vegan
(One tablespoon flax meal to 3 tablespoons of water for ONE egg)

Directions

Preheat oven to 350 degrees and grease 13 x 9 in pan (Half recipe for 8x8)
Mash or blend avocado and melted chocolate until smooth. Let chocolate cool if hot
In separate bowl, combine flour, baking powder and baking powder
While constantly whisking add applesauce and maple syrup
Still whisking, add eggs one at a time until blended
Stirring slowly, add almond milk, vanilla and corn syrup
Slowly add dry premixed ingredients in segments. Avoid over mixing
Finally, fold in chips and add ins
Transfer mixture into greased 13 x 9 pan and bake in preheated oven for 1 hour and 15 minutes. Check every 25 minutes


Serving Size: Makes 24 2 inch pieces
